Parker Branch grew ARO from $583 to more than $1,000 with Tekmetric’s inspection tools and streamlined workflows

Parker Branch started Branch Automotive with a two-bay emissions testing station and one guiding principle: earn trust through clear communication. Today, his 14-bay diesel specialist shop runs on that same principle — backed by results that earned him Tekmetric's 2026 Shop Excellence Award for Sustained Growth.

The path from solo technician to award-winning shop owner didn't involve shortcuts. Branch built systems that freed his Highlands Ranch, Colorado, team to focus on two things: fixing diesel trucks and helping customers understand exactly what's happening under the hood.

Starting with a Strategy

Branch worked in dealerships and independent shops for more than 20 years before opening his own business during the 2008 financial crisis. He knew attracting customers to a new shop would be the hardest part, so he opened a diesel emissions testing station in Colorado to get trucks in the door.

“I thought, if people come for emissions testing, I can talk to them about their trucks,” Branch said. “I could show them my background, my training, and hopefully convert them into service customers.”

He stood on County Line Road in Highlands Ranch with handheld signs on slow days, waving at diesel trucks to advertise the new testing station. He even built a basic website with a $300 Google Ads budget. The phone didn’t always ring in the beginning, but word of mouth from 15 years of working in the area started bringing customers through the door.

Growing Through People and Process

Within months, Branch realized he couldn’t answer phones, run the dynamometer, fix trucks, and manage the business alone. He hired a helper who could share emissions testing duties. Then he hired a second technician to use the other bay. Eventually, he brought on an office manager who had worked with him at a dealership.

By 2012, Branch Automotive was generating $850,000 in revenue from two bays while charging $80 per flat-rate hour. The problem was Branch had been running the entire operation without shop management software and no clear understanding of margins or labor rates.

“I was shooting from the hip,” Branch said. “I didn’t know what I was doing with pricing.”

He invested in his first shop management system, which gave him visibility into parts ordering, cost control, and performance tracking for the first time. Through industry training programs, Branch learned how to use software to understand his business.

“That was revolutionary,” Branch said. “I could finally see what was happening.”

In 2014, Branch bought an eight-bay AAMCO facility down the street for $1.2 million and moved the business into a space that could support real growth. With more bays came more technicians, more advisers, and more need for systems that could keep everyone aligned.

How Digital Vehicle Inspections Drive ARO Growth

Branch Automotive’s average repair order was $583 before adopting Tekmetric. Today, it sits over $1,000, with many months pushing toward $1,300. When emissions testing is removed from the blended calculation, the shop’s ARO is about $2,700.

Branch attributes the 77% increase in ARO directly to consistent use of digital vehicle inspections and the systems Tekmetric provides to make sharing those inspections seamless.

“There’s a direct correlation between using Tekmetric and the results we’ve seen,” Branch said. “If you’re using the tool right and following through with the 300% rule, the numbers will move.”

The 300% rule is an industry standard: 100% of vehicles should be inspected, 100% of findings should be estimated, and 100% of estimates should be shared with the customer. Tekmetric’s DVI platform makes that process efficient and repeatable.

Branch’s team follows strict internal standards for how many photos and videos to include in each inspection. They document both good and bad components to give customers a complete picture of vehicle health. Every finding includes clear verbiage explaining what the issue is, why it matters, what should be done, and what happens if it’s deferred.

When the inspection is complete, advisers send the customer a link and ask them to review it before calling to discuss it together. If the customer is in the shop, advisers use monitors that pivot so they can walk through the inspection side by side.

“We train advisers to address the primary concern first, then talk about overall vehicle health,” Branch said. “We ask them not to jump straight to pricing. If you tell someone it’s going to be $2,000 for the repair they came in for, they stop hearing anything else you say. We talk about the general health of the truck first, then we can discuss what needs to be done now and what can wait.”

For a diesel shop where repairs can be complex and expensive, that level of transparency builds trust. Customers can see what’s happening with their trucks and make informed decisions about what to fix.

“We’re not trying to sell them something they don’t need,” Branch said. “We’re showing them what we found and letting them choose. That’s what the DVI does.”

Tracking Performance and Coaching the Team

Tekmetric’s reporting tools give Branch visibility into metrics that matter.

“I can look at each adviser and see where they are on those numbers,” Branch said. “If someone’s close ratio is lower than the rest of the team, that tells me they need some help. Maybe they need training. Maybe they’re not following the process.”

That data helps Branch identify which advisers to put into performance coaching programs to give them the tools and peer support they need to improve.

The inspection reporting also shows Branch how many inspections each technician completes and how thoroughly they document findings. If one technician has significantly more green findings than the rest of the team, it’s a signal to check in and see if they need retraining on the shop’s standards.

“It’s not cookie-cutter,” Branch said. “But over time, you can see patterns. Tekmetric makes it easy to see those patterns and take action.”

In 2019 Will Rivera returned to his family business, CarTech Auto Center, determined to modernize the five-location operation his father had started in 1986.

“I came in with expectations of using my experience at PwC and being able to plug in new processes and operations, which I had already seen in other industries that have been tested and proven. I quickly learned that auto shop reality is completely different.”

At the time, the company was two years from having to close its doors. Will needed a system that could tighten processes across every bay, motivate technicians, and give him real-time visibility, store by store.

Challenge

“We were losing a lot of money in the small stuff that our old system couldn’t track.”
Street view of auto repair shop

CarTech Auto Center’s legacy software couldn’t keep pace with a multi-location business:

  • No holistic view of the five shops meant Will had to log into each store separately to see sales or inventory.
  • Inefficient quoting and invoicing slowed staff, capping daily car count.
  • Manual parts sourcing required juggling supplier websites.
  • Limited technician tracking blocked the performance-pay plan needed to recruit top talent.
  • No automated reminders left revenue on the table for deferred work and maintenance follow-ups.

Business picked up over the years, and Karl was able to assemble a small team and build his own on-premise shop management system. In 2010, he decided to move Ultimate Auto Repair to a larger space two miles from his house. He was able to employ more people but eventually hit a growth cap.

After switching to Tekmetric, Karl was able to accelerate over the hump and more than double his business. Today, they’re still growing every month.

Ripping the Band-Aid Off

With my old system, I was stuck. Each technician would have five or six clipboards, and they'd have to shuffle and figure out what was authorized and what wasn't. To find out anything, I had to do it manually. It's no fun at the end of the month trying to count how many cars and work orders we did.

There was no way that we were going to make it any further without a lot of changes.

I was afraid to make the change. I thought, "Tekmetric has a lot of good stuff going, but I'm not sure". And then everything came to a head. My laptop crashed. I couldn't get into the old program. We had been talking about making the change, so I grabbed my service writer and said, "We're making the change right now". It was like ripping off the band-aid.

By day three, I said to my team "Hey guys. I'm sorry about the stress". And they said, "Stress? Are you kidding me? This is way better! We don't have to look for a work order on the wall!" They took to it right away.

The immediate result was that everybody could instantly see with a click what everyone else was talking about. The technician could put his notes in there: what he saw and what he didn't see. It's so nice for the service writer to be able to see the customer's notes and the technician’s notes. The customer came in with this complaint. We addressed it. This is the problem. The technician also found this. And everybody can see that live, instantly.

shop employees next to sign

Ticket to Freedom

I was welded to the place without Tekmetric. If I wasn't there, nobody knew what to do. Now, they know.

You can't run a million dollar shop off of one guy having to be there. At the end of the day, the world runs on math. If you don't know what the math is, you don't know what you're doing; you have no clue whether you made money or you lost money. You're just throwing quotes out there and hoping things are there.

But with Tekmetric, I can see in realtime what my markup is, what it's going to be, and what it should be. I can give my service writers a bottom dollar: what they need to sell it for. I can tell them how much they need to discount for, and they can quickly see all that right in Tekmetric. I can set up matrices, even labor matrixes now, which is crazy to me!

I call it their 'guard rail'. They know how high they can go and how low they can go to make a sale. At some point, if you don't have a technician working, and that's their job for the day, and if you don't sell that job, they’re not going to be working. That service writer needs to know how low they can go to make that sale.

Tekmetric gives me the freedom to leave for days at a time and everything keeps running. It has basically allowed me to duplicate myself, to show the guys: this is the system, and these are the steps you need to take. I can show the guys what to do, and they can replicate it.

Before, vacations were almost impossible. Now, I can leave, and I know the shop will keep running. With Tekmetric, it's all right there. My team has everything they need.
